This, is the final result: colors are red, green, purple mixed in various whites, and darks burnts. The blue is my must favorite a mix of prussian blue..

List of materials used: Long bristles square, round, flats, 1,4,6 for the background a bit of ochre
also: I use several brands. Rembrandt, Gambling, Grumbacher and blick oils. using a sheet of canva cotton wrapped, usually steady with several clamps.

The  goal for this one was to incorporate  movement with in the flower by adding extra petals, abstraction and form combined with high color loaded with energy and intensity, the flower was positioned off center for a better view.
